From 15e4b3ddce970daa6ce51a13bc58914fc38319e8 Mon Sep 17 00:00:00 2001 From: Michael Ammann Date: Tue, 4 Jun 2024 10:27:20 +0200 Subject: [PATCH 1/2] Update esp32_tcp.hpp server::available was renamed to ::accept and declared deprecated. --- src/tiny_websockets/network/esp32/esp32_tcp.hp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/tiny_websockets/network/esp32/esp32_tcp.hpp b/src/tiny_websockets/network/esp32/esp32_tcp.hpp index b10820c..1b4da29 100644 --- a/src/tiny_websockets/network/esp32/esp32_tcp.hpp +++ b/src/tiny_websockets/network/esp32/esp32_tcp.hpp @@ -47,7 +47,7 @@ namespace websockets { namespace network { TcpClient* accept() override { while(available()) { - auto client = server.available(); + auto client = server.accept(); if(client) { return new Esp32TcpClient{client}; } From 38f6c50ca3f710f9ed210ac81af9a802b2cfe263 Mon Sep 17 00:00:00 2001 From: Michael Ammann Date: Fri, 7 Jun 2024 20:42:55 +0200 Subject: [PATCH 2/2] use deprecated version for arduino_esp32 = ESP_ARDUINO_VERSION_VAL(3, 0, 0)) auto client = server.accept(); +#else + auto client = server.available(); +#endif if(client) { return new Esp32TcpClient{client}; }